What affects the price

When you look into SBA financing, the total cost isn't one flat fee. Several variables shift the numbers. Your credit history and how long you have been running your business carry the most weight. Banks also look closely at your collateral and the specific cash flow of your operation. About this service

Your SBA loan payment is the scheduled amount you remit to your lender to pay off the principal and interest of your borrowed funds. You need to understand this structure before taking out a loan so you can plan your monthly budget accurately. Most payments are amortized over several years. What does an SBA loan mean?

An SBA loan signifies a loan provided by a bank or lender that is partially guaranteed by the Small Business Administration. This guarantee reduces the lender's risk, making it easier for small businesses to access capital with potentially better terms. It's a powerful tool for growth and stability in Detroit.

What is an SBA loan?

An SBA loan is a type of financing that a small business obtains from a traditional lender, but the loan itself is backed by a guarantee from the U.S. Small Business Administration.
